AGCO Corporation Lead Assembler A62/64 1st Shift in Assumption, Illinois

Lead Assembler A62/64 1st Shift

Date: Jun 4, 2024

Location:

Assumption, IL, US

Brand: Grain & Protein

Workplace Type: Onsite

Do you want to help solve the world's most pressing challenges? Feeding the world's growing population and slowing climate change are two of the world's greatest challenges. AGCO is a part of the solution! Join us to make your contribution.

AGCO is seeking a talented, passionate, and highly motivated professional to join the team as a Team Lead . The ideal candidate will be responsible for providing leadership and support to ensure assigned cell meets plan build schedule. Ensure effective and efficient operational performance with regard to areas assigned. Establish and implement programs (with support of Production and Business Unit Manager) to meet operational targets related to productivity, lean, cost, quality, safety and housekeeping, delivery schedules, through-put, process improvements, team and employee development.

While performing the duties of this job, the employee works with and near large machinery and equipment daily. The noise level in the work environment is usually loud. The employee is exposed to a variety of extreme conditions including temperatures ranging from 40°F to 105°F.

The physical demands here are representative of those that must be met by an employee to successfully perform the essential job functions of this job.

While performing the duties of this job, the employee is occasionally required to sit; climb or balance; and stoop, kneel, crouch or craw and frequently required touse hands and fingers to handle or feel; and reach with hands or arms.The employee must be able to stand for up to twelve hours per day. The employee must continuously lift and/or move up to 50 pounds.

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ision, distance vision, color vision, peripheral vision, depth perception and ability to adjust focus.

The employee must wear personal protective equipment (i.e. eye protection, hearing protection, safety shoes, gloves, sleeves, etc.)

Smart Solutions

Our five grain and protein brands help our customers manage seeds and grains, protect animal health and improve productivity. GSI and Cimbria offer advanced, integrated systems that make storing, conditioning, moving, and managing grain and seed easier and more profitable. Cumberland and AP leverage the latest high-tech solutions to improve poultry and swine production, including state-of-the-art climate control, biosecurity, and feeding systems. And Tecno’s innovative layer housing helps egg producers protect the well-being of their birds and achieve better results.
